In the last episode, we focused on Tutankhamun and the turbulent times after his death. We left off with the death of Horemheb and the succession of his vizier, Ramesses I. We’ll focus on the first two kings of the 19th Dynasty and one of the most mysterious structures in the world, the Osireion.
